Kelsall 58 Offshore Expedition Catamaran
Designed for autonomous long-range cruising, Ocean Jedi is a rare custom-built Kelsall 58 offshore catamaran combining exceptional ocean capability, structural strength and serious liveaboard autonomy.
Designed by renowned multihull designer Derek Kelsall and built by Ballotta Catamarans in Peru, this owner’s version has never been used for charter and has benefited from continuous professional maintenance throughout her life.
Unlike many modern production catamarans focused primarily on marina comfort, Ocean Jedi was built with offshore capability and structural integrity in mind. She has successfully completed extensive ocean cruising throughout the Caribbean, the US East Coast and a transatlantic crossing to Europe via Bermuda and the Azores, proving herself in demanding offshore conditions.
A major mechanical and systems refit completed in 2025 included:
- Full overhaul of both Volvo Penta D3-110 engines
- Generator servicing and recommissioning
- Engine room refit
- Steering and rudder inspections
- Watermaker servicing
- Rigging adjustments
- Coppercoat reactivation and Propspeed application
- Air conditioning upgrades
- Mainsail repairs
With twin 12 kW Northern Lights generators, lithium batteries replaced in 2022, 1400W of solar power, twin watermakers, hydraulic steering, electric winches and bow thrusters, the yacht is exceptionally well equipped for autonomous long-range cruising and full-time liveaboard use.
The spacious galley-up layout offers excellent visibility, natural light and ventilation, with four double guest cabins all featuring private en-suite bathrooms. Her practical interior prioritises comfort, durability and functionality for serious cruising rather than short-term charter use.

Twin Volvo Penta D3-110 diesel engines (110hp each) with shaft drive propulsion.
Both engines underwent a complete overhaul in 2025, including:
Full mechanical servicing
Shaft line inspection
Gearbox servicing
Propeller servicing
Engine room refit
One engine also received a new transmission installation.
Cruising speed: 7–8 knots
Maximum speed: 12–14 knots
Mechanical throttle controls and seawater cooling systems.
TankageFuel capacity:
2 × 400L tanks (800L total)
Fresh water capacity:
2 × 400L tanks (800L total)
Holding tanks:
2 holding tanks
Watermakers:
Twin watermakers installed for extended autonomous cruising capability.

Proven Offshore Cruising History
Ocean Jedi is a genuine long-range offshore cruising catamaran designed and built for serious bluewater sailing.
Her cruising history includes:
- South America and the Pacific coast
- Panama Canal transit
- Extensive Caribbean cruising
- Multiple US East Coast passages
- Transatlantic crossing to Europe via Bermuda and the Azores
Built with offshore capability and structural integrity in mind, the yacht has proven herself during extensive ocean cruising and demanding weather conditions.
Construction & Design
Designed by renowned multihull designer Derek Kelsall and built by Ballotta Catamarans in Peru, Ocean Jedi is fundamentally different from many modern lightweight production catamarans.
Her design prioritises:
- Structural strength
- Offshore safety
- Load-carrying capability
- Long-range comfort
- Reduced bridge deck slamming
The galley-up configuration is widely regarded as the most desirable layout for this model, providing superior visibility and social living space.
Professional Maintenance
The yacht has benefited from continuous professional maintenance throughout her life, including regular shipyard periods and long-term captain supervision.
Her long-standing captain is both a licensed captain and trained diesel mechanic, contributing to the yacht’s exceptional mechanical condition and operational reliability.
Rigging
Standing rigging replaced in St. Martin in June 2019 by FKG Marine prior to the transatlantic crossing to Europe.
